From: DJ Delorie Date: Thu, 21 Dec 2000 18:20:39 +0000 (-0500) Subject: dwarf2out.c (simple_decl_align_in_bits): new X-Git-Url: https://git.libre-soc.org/?a=commitdiff_plain;h=5f446d2172c1ca3e776b91a40127de9efa2f62d9;p=gcc.git dwarf2out.c (simple_decl_align_in_bits): new * dwarf2out.c (simple_decl_align_in_bits): new (field_byte_offset): Try both the type align and the decl align, use whichever works, preferring the type align.
